511. Deputy Cathal Crowe asked the Minister for Children, Equality, Disability, Integration and Youth if he will give positive consideration to extending the paid maternity leave period in budget 2024 to reflect the fact that there is an acute lack of place for babies under 12 months in childminding facilities and this often requires parents to take unpaid leave from work. [32440/23]
